Why we removed three statuses (and added one)
We started with eight statuses: Backlog, Todo, In Progress, In Review, Blocked, On Hold, Cancelled, Done. By month nine we had data showing "Blocked" was being used for at least four different things: waiting on a person, waiting on a deploy, waiting on a third party, and "I don’t want to work on this right now."
We split Blocked into Waiting and Snoozed. The team’s burn-down chart immediately broke — because "Snoozed" had been silently aging in the Blocked bucket. The first week post-launch, our weekly retro had five different teams say "wait, how do we have so much snoozed work?"
That visibility was the point. Two months later, 60% of snoozed work either got resolved or got explicitly cancelled. The other 40% became a recurring agenda item.
